码迷,mamicode.com
首页 > 编程语言
【转】Java构造和解析Json数据的两种方法详解一
Java构造和解析Json数据的两种方法详解一在www.json.org上公布了很多JAVA下的json构造和解析工具,其中org.json和json-lib比较简单,两者使用上差不多但还是有些区别。下面首先介绍用json-lib构造和解析Json数据的方法示例。用org.son构造和解析Json数...
分类:编程语言   时间:2015-05-20 18:14:55    阅读次数:135
Java发送带html标签内容的邮件
package test;import javax.mail.internet.InternetAddress;import javax.mail.internet.MimeMessage;import javax.mail.internet.MimeUtility;import javax.mai...
分类:编程语言   时间:2015-05-20 18:12:57    阅读次数:128
Spring面试问答
1.什么是Spring? Spring是一个开源的Java EE开发框架。Spring框架的核心功能可以应用在任何Java应用程序中,但对Java EE平台上的Web应用程序有更好的扩展性。Spring框架的目标是使得Java EE应用程序的开发更加简捷,通过使用POJO为基础的编程模型促进良...
分类:编程语言   时间:2015-05-20 18:10:20    阅读次数:172
148:Sort List【链表】【排序】
题目链接:https://leetcode.com/problems/sort-list//*题意:对链表进行排序*//** *思路:归并排序 * 分治:将链表分成两段:用slow和fast指针,slow每次只走一步,fast每次 * 走两步。当fast为空时,slow所在位置就...
分类:编程语言   时间:2015-05-20 18:12:21    阅读次数:104
黑马程序员————C语言(预处理指令、static与extern、typedef)
------Java培训、Android培训、iOS培训、.Net培训、期待与您交流! -------第一讲 预处理指令预处理指令的概述C语言在对源程序进行编译之前,会先对一些特殊的预处理指令作解释,比如之前使用的#include文件包含指令,产生一个新的源程序,这个过程称为编译预处理,之后再进行通...
分类:编程语言   时间:2015-05-20 18:10:40    阅读次数:137
java entry
我希望要一个ArrayList,类似C++中的pair,可是Map.Entry是个接口,不能实例化,能够像以下这样写HashMap G = new HashMap();G.put(1, 9); G.put(4, 6); G.put(2, 8);G.put(3, 7); ArrayList> a...
分类:编程语言   时间:2015-05-20 18:10:44    阅读次数:116
Java构造和解析Json数据的两种方法详解二
三、基本方法介绍 由于org.json不能直接与bean进行转换,需要通过map进行中转,为了方便,我这里写了一个工具类JsonHelper,用于Json与Map、Bean的相互转换package com.json;import java.lang.reflect.Method;import jav...
分类:编程语言   时间:2015-05-20 18:08:08    阅读次数:196
[JAVA]HTTP请求应答作输入输出
请求(需要发送数据给别人): URL url = new URL("需要请求的URL连接"); HttpURLConnection httpConnection = (HttpURLConnection) url.openConnection(); // 以POST或GET方式通信 conn.set...
分类:编程语言   时间:2015-05-20 18:07:03    阅读次数:145
同步图计算实现最短路径Dijkstra算法
同上篇讲述pageRank一样,考虑一个顶点V。根据顶点算法通常步骤1) 接收上个超步发出的入邻居的消息2) 计算当前顶点的值3) 向出邻居发消息1、接受入邻居的消息2、求其中最小值,即为V的值value3、向V的出邻居发送消息,消息为value + 到邻居的距离double val = 0.0;f...
分类:编程语言   时间:2015-05-20 18:05:54    阅读次数:130
Spring.NET 配置错误【Spring.Context.Support.ContextRegistry”的类型初始值设定项引发异常。】
用VS 2013 ,配置Spring后,运行时出现如下错误:Spring.Context.Support.ContextRegistry”的类型初始值设定项引发异常。原因:App.config配置文件,startup放到文件前了。解决方法:将startup放到最后,问题没有了。 ...
分类:编程语言   时间:2015-05-20 18:06:26    阅读次数:1002
JavaScript正则表达式_获取控制
正则表达式元字符是包含特殊含义的字符。它们有一些特殊功能,可以控制匹配模式的方式。反斜杠后的元字符将失去其特殊含义。 /*使用点元字符*/ var pattern = /g..gle/; //.匹配一个任意字符 var str =...
分类:编程语言   时间:2015-05-20 18:03:47    阅读次数:125
插入排序法学习笔记
代码: 1 public class test3 2 { 3 public static void insertionSort(int [] a) 4 { 5 int i,j,t; 6 for(i=1;i=0&&t<a[j])11 {1...
分类:编程语言   时间:2015-05-20 18:03:01    阅读次数:95
JavaScript正则表达式_常用的正则
/*检查邮政编码*/ var pattern = /[1-9][0-9]{5}/; //共 6 位数字,第一位不能为0 {5}表示后面5位0到9 var str = '224000'; alert(pattern.test(str)); /*检查文件...
分类:编程语言   时间:2015-05-20 18:03:06    阅读次数:130
expect脚本语言用法示例
#!/usr/bin/expect ...
分类:编程语言   时间:2015-05-20 17:56:29    阅读次数:185
Java线程详解
抄袭自: http://www.cnblogs.com/riskyer/p/3263032.htmlJava线程:概念与原理一、操作系统中线程和进程的概念 现在的操作系统是多任务操作系统。多线程是实现多任务的一种方式。 进程是指一个内存中运行的应用程序,每个进程都有自己独立的一块内存空间,一个进程中...
分类:编程语言   时间:2015-05-20 17:53:04    阅读次数:184
换位加密、解密算法
换位密码算法方案,又称为置换加密方案,其根据一定的规则重新安排明文字母,使之成为密文。换位密码是最简单的密码学算法。1. 换位加密、解密算法换位加密解密的算法有很多种,这里介绍基于二维数组移位的换位加密、解密算法。二维数组移位的换位加密、解密算法即将明文字符串按照一个给定的顺序保存在二维数组中,然后...
分类:编程语言   时间:2015-05-20 17:53:49    阅读次数:159
一简单的RPC实例(Java)
来至于阿里liangf:如有冒犯,请原谅 RPCFrameWork:package com.sunchao.demo;import java.io.IOException;import java.io.ObjectInputStream;import java.io.ObjectOutputS...
分类:编程语言   时间:2015-05-20 17:52:31    阅读次数:141
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!